Rashtriya Hindu Andolan held at Erandol (Dist. Jalgaon)

Law must be passed immediately to control population to maintain for equality and balance, was the main demand !

Erandol (Dist. Jalgaon) : Various demands for the benefit of the nation and Dharma were made by devout Hindus on the occasion of the Rashtriya Hindu Andolan held here on 13th January. Uncontrolled and increasing population is affecting the available resources, growth rate and financial state of the nation very seriously. If this growing population is not checked now then serious problem might be created in future and that might affect the integrity and unity of Bharat. In order to avoid this a law for controlling population and maintaining balance should be passed immediately, was the demand made at this time.

Other demands

The additional and unjust increase in the rates of tickets during Hindus’ religious festivals is discriminatory and should be cancelled immediately. The Central Government should rehabilitate Kashmiri Hindus and give them their own Homeland. All the schemes meant for minorities should be cancelled and a common scheme should be devised for the whole nation.

Representation in Erandol Police Station

After the Movement all devout Hindus have given a representation in the Erandol Police Station asking for severely punishing those who are defaming H. H. Bhide Guruji unnecessarily. Volunteers of RSS, Bajrang Dal, Shivapratishthan Hindustan, Rajmudra Mitra Mandal, Sanatan Sanstha and HJS had participated.
